Eddie Vedder Plots Spring Tour

Pearl Jam frontman and ukulele enthusiast Eddie Vedder is planning a Spring tour of the Southern United States. The singer-ukulele player will play a string of dates starting April 11 in Las Vegas, according to Billboard.

Vedder also will promote 2011’s Ukulele Songs with a stop at the New Orleans Jazz & Heritage Festival, before the tour wraps up on May 16 in Orlando. Glen Hansard, known for fronting The Frames and the Swell Season, will open the shows.

Of course, Pearl Jam also has plans to tour this year. The band has announced a summer European tour that begins in Manchester, U.K., on June 20.
